Much Awaited Zoo Road Flyover Inaugurated by Assam CM

Guwahati, 19th October: The long-awaited and much-anticipated ‘Shraddhanjali Flyover’ became a reality on October 19, 2023, as Assam Chief Minister Himanta Biswa Sarma inaugurated this remarkable infrastructure project. The flyover serves as a vital link connecting Commerce Point to Sundarpur, spanning the length of R G Baruah Road, and further extending to Geetanagar via Mother Teresa Road, just above the Zoo-Road Tiniali.

The ‘Shraddhanjali Flyover’ stretches across a total distance of 2.28 kilometers, comprising a significant 1.98-kilometer section over R G Baruah Road, and an additional 330 meters over Mother Teresa Road. The project was brought to fruition with a total cost of ₹316 crore, signifying a significant investment in enhancing the city’s infrastructure and transportation network.
